

Cecelia Pansy Stephens Wells passed away June 15, 2016. She was born on June 13, 1928 to parents Richard Aaron and Sarah Buelah Stephens in McMahan, Caldwell County, Texas into a family of 4 brothers and 4 sisters. Her early years were spent in McMahan with her family, friends and school mates. She graduated high school in Lockhart, Texas and worked there for the telephone company until her marriage to Jack in 1946. They set up housekeeping in Austin. While raising the family and taking care of their needs, she worked for two years for Southwestern Bell, 11 years for the City of Austin, 11 with Bank of the Hills and 40 with Round Rock School District.
During her busy life, she did find time to enjoy sports. She was an accomplished athlete, earning awards in volleyball, softball and tennis. Her competitive nature made her a formidable opponent in all games such as cards, dominos, etc. In later years she attacked craft work with the same zeal. Saint Peter should know that when she enters the pearly gates her competitive and indomitable spirit will enter with her but first and foremost was her devotion to and love for her family.
Pansy was preceded in death by her husband, companion and best friend for over 60 years, Jack in 2012, and daughter-in-law, Kathy Wells. She is survived by two sons, Bruce Alan Wells and David Lynn Wells and his wife Karen, both of Covington, Texas; grandsons, Michael Lynn Wells and wife Lindsey and Matthew Alan Wells, both of Fort Worth area; granddaughter, Shannon Wells of California; great-granddaughters, Alexis Montanaro of California, Ashley Wells and Sabrina Wells both of Fort Worth area. Also she leaves a host of friends from church, work and neighbors, all of whom are much better off for knowing her and having the opportunity to be her friends. There will be a void in all our lives as she goes on to a better place.
